Sugar Scrubs in 10 minutes

I love me a good sugar scrub. So I decided to make some this season. I mean…..how hard could it be right?

I picked up some Almond Oil……some people use olive or sesame, but I wouldn’t use a regular veggie oil. IMG_5687

I used organic sugar that looks a bit off white in color and have also used a brown granulated sugar……before they add what ever they add to make it moist.

I picked up some essential oils from my local Whole Foods. I bought Jasmine and Sweet Orange. The Jasmine will run you about $13, but the sweet orange is only about $7. Both smell great.

I found my jars at Fred Meyer……a one stop shopping store. I bet Target, walmart etc. would have these too. Jars were $3.99.

Mix oil and sugar together until the sugar is moist. Add several drops of jasmine or whatever scent you choose.

Getting into the jar was a cinch too. I cut the bottom out of a plastic baggy. Placed the open bottom end inside the jar. Using a large serving spoon, I scooped the wonderful scrub inside. Gently pull the bag free, close the lid and wrap your bow around it. IMG_5689

You are done!

I can’t wait to take a shower.

Edited to add: I used 3 cups sugar, 1 cup oil, many many drops of scented oil.

Today I’m giving away a book! A wonderful book! All you fabric lovers will love this.4014-OneYardWondersCvr

With just a yard, One-Yard Wonders promises gift-worthy solutions for that stash of irresistible fabric-store buys and leftover scraps. At last, it’s time to stop storing and start sewing! Great fabric should never hide in a closet. One-Yard Wonders offers an original collection of designs with hip, contemporary flair 101 projects that can be completed in a few hours, using the most desirable patterns for crafty sewers and featuring a wide range of fabrics from today’s designers. Sewing aficionados Yaker and Hoskins solicited these fabulous fabric projects through a global online campaign, choosing the easy yet sophisticated patterns for all sewing levels. One-Yard Wonders includes everything you need. For each project there is a full-size pattern piece if needed, easy step-by-step instructions, and simple illustrations. Templates are also included wherever needed, and full color photos of the finished product and handy tips on special techniques are there for every project. All any crafter needs to do is dig into the stash and add her own unique flair.
